At its Aug. 19 meeting, Mentor City Council approved a package of ordinances and contracts including street‑lighting assessments, change orders for marina and golf course projects, professional services for the Garfield Park splash pad, multiple construction contracts and a second amended development agreement for Uptown Manor LLC.

Mentor City Council approved a slate of ordinances, contracts and budget adjustments at its Aug. 19 meeting, moving forward on municipal infrastructure, parks projects and development agreements.

Key approvals approved by roll‑call vote included ordinances to proceed with the annual street‑lighting assessment (Ordinance 25‑OD‑070 and 25‑OD‑071), budget advances and appropriations to cover interim cashflow for grant and construction activity (Ordinance 25‑OD‑072), and multiple contract awards and change orders for public works and recreation projects.

Among the larger construction awards and project items: a change order to Huffman Equipment Rental for Mineral Lagoons Marina bulkhead replacement Phase 6 and associated dredging ($130,025) was approved; a contract award to JTO Incorporated of Mentor for Black Brook Golf Course parking lot improvements ($718,000) was approved; and a contract award to Action Contractors LLC for Civic Center pool building replacement ($5,094,450) was approved. The council also approved a $268,000 change order related to the Black Brook parking lot (change‑order funding noted in budget adjustment discussion) and action to proceed with irrigation pump station work and associated dredging at Black Brook Golf Course.
